签到管理后台系统优化与更新

版权申诉
0 下载量 97 浏览量 更新于2024-10-30 收藏 758KB ZIP 举报
资源摘要信息:"签到管理后台-new.zip" 签到管理后台是一个常用于学校、公司、会议、活动等场景的管理系统,它可以帮助管理人员高效地组织和跟踪参与者的签到情况。从提供的文件信息来看,我们并没有足够的数据来详细描述该系统的具体功能和特点,但可以根据文件名"签到管理后台-new.zip"推断出一些基本的知识点: 1. **签到功能**:系统的基本功能是允许用户通过某种方式(如扫码、人脸识别、输入用户名等)进行签到操作。 2. **管理后台**:意味着系统后端应该具备管理功能,管理员可以进行数据管理、用户管理、签到记录查询、统计报表生成等操作。 3. **数据存储**:签到信息需要被妥善保存,这通常涉及到数据库设计,包括字段选择(如用户ID、签到时间、签到地点等)和数据安全措施。 4. **用户界面**:一个好的签到管理后台应该具备直观易用的用户界面,以便用户(无论是签到者还是管理员)可以快速上手。 5. **网络兼容性**:由于签到过程可能涉及到移动设备或不同地理位置的用户,系统的网络兼容性(包括移动网络和Wi-Fi)和响应速度显得尤为重要。 6. **安全性**:用户数据的安全是管理后台设计中不可忽视的一环。系统应具备身份验证、权限管理、数据加密和备份等安全措施,以防止数据泄露。 7. **可扩展性**:随着使用场景的增加或业务需求的变化,签到管理后台应该设计得足够灵活,支持添加新的功能或对现有功能进行升级。 8. **备份与恢复**:系统应当提供数据备份方案,以防意外情况(如硬件故障、数据损坏等)导致数据丢失。 9. **用户反馈机制**:为了提升用户体验和系统稳定性,后台可能需要一个反馈机制,允许用户报告问题或提出改进建议。 10. **部署与维护**:该系统需要考虑部署便捷性、系统维护以及更新策略,以确保系统的长期运行。 由于文件没有提供标签,我们无法确定其具体的技术栈(如使用哪种编程语言、数据库、前端框架等)。不过,可以合理推测一个现代的签到管理后台可能会使用如下的技术: - **前端技术**:HTML5、CSS3、JavaScript、React或Vue等现代前端框架。 - **后端技术**:Node.js、Django、Flask、Spring Boot等后端框架。 - **数据库技术**:MySQL、PostgreSQL、MongoDB等关系型或非关系型数据库。 - **服务器与部署**:使用Nginx或Apache作为Web服务器,通过Docker容器化部署或传统虚拟机部署。 - **安全措施**:SSL/TLS加密、OAuth、JWT等用于用户认证和授权。 需要注意的是,由于提供的文件信息非常有限,上述内容仅为基于常见签到管理后台的通用知识点进行的假设性描述,实际系统可能包含更多特殊功能和技术细节。